Mike Rendell discusses the 18th-century entrepreneur Philip Astley, called the founder of the modern circus. A brilliant equestrian, he started by giving riding lessons in the morning and putting on "a bit of a show" in the afternoon. It grew into a circus extravaganza which swept the globe.
